chip in

1
as in to contribute
to make a donation as part of a group effort we all chipped in and bought flowers for the secretaries

2
as in to interrupt
chiefly British to cause a disruption in a conversation or discussion forgive me in chipping in like this, but I think I know a better way to get to Trafalgar Square
